Robyn Gives ‘Dopamine’ Its Live Debut at First Show in 5 Years

Robyn’s new single “Dopamine” is all about questioning the cause of your happiness, the biological impulse of joy set to an upbeat melody, and that’s kind of a buzzkill. Luckily, when you hear Robyn perform the song live, which she did for the first time on Wednesday, you can stop thinking so deeply about everything and actually enjoy the artist’s first new solo track in close to a decade.

The song was part of the artist’s Spotify-sponsored set at Los Angeles’ Fonda Theatre, billed “An Evening With Robyn.” Fan-shot video shows her singing the words, gesturing a little with her arms as red and orange lights dart around her in the smoke machine haze. Luckily, her own dopamine sets in about 90 seconds in, and she starts dancing. By the time the beat gets heavy toward the end, she’s dancing with the microphone stand amid even thicker smoke, and it all seems to dance back with her.

When Robyn released the song last week, she digressed on the implications of experiencing biochemical joy in a world of shit. No, seriously: “Everyone has a phone where they see their heart rate, and we’re learning how to decode our emotions through the hormones and chemical substances in our bodies. It’s almost like we don’t even accept that we’re human anymore, like we’re trying to shoot ourselves out of it and explain every single thing — which I think is great, but that’s also why the world is shit, this idea that you can figure out and win life or something.”

She went on to elucidate the processes of feeling an emotion and reconciling the fact that everybody feels this because it’s human nature, and you gotta just go with it. Hey, at least it’s got a catchy hook.
